Dr. Abdullah Abdullah's Presidential Election Campaign
KABUL, AFGHANISTAN - SEPTEMBER 25, 2019 : At the the network TOLO televised debate Dr. Abdullah Abdullah with Gulbuddin Hekmatyar (not pictured) head of Party for the Islamic unity of Afghanistan ("Hezb-e-Islami from Afghanistan"). The third candidate, Ashraf Ghani, current president of the country, refused to take part in the debate.Dr Abdullah Abdullah is an Afghan political leader, Chief Executive Officer of the country since September 29th 2014. Known to be one of Massoud's closest follower, head of the resistance, since 1985. He was Minister of Foreign Affairs from 2001 to 2005 and candidate to the presidential elections in 2009 and 2014. Considered as the democratic voice, he is candidate again at the 2019 presidential election and represents the Afghanistan National Council. (Photo by Reza/Getty Images)
